Slower ad growth in print

The agency predicted the fastest growing old media sector next year would be outdoor, which is expected to post advertising revenue of 5.4 per cent. The newspaper ad market would grow two per cent while the magazine ad market is predicted to rise 1.9 per cent.

Group M also says the increase in total media ad spending would slow from 6.2 per cent this year to 5.8 per cent in 2009, however on-line and pay television sectors will continue to strong growth.

The agency which also covers media agencies MediaCom, MindShare, Mediaedge:cia and Maxus, also outlined that growth of one or two per cent in traditional media sectors will still be a good result given the strong growth they showed in 2007 and 2008.

The four Group M agencies place around $1.7bn of media advertising a year. The agency says its forecast was based on econometric modelling, trends and analyse, however they will be revised in December.
